• The U.S. men's national team will meet Mexico on Oct. 9 to decide which of the two will claim CONCACAF's berth in the 2017 Confederations Cup. Winning is a big deal for the U.S., as the tournament is a chance to get some meaningful games in Russia — which will host the following year's World Cup — and against top contenders, such as World Cup champions Germany, Copa America champions Chile, and whichever team comes out on top next year in the European Championships.

• The Rose Bowl will host the United States-Mexico match, and should be packed; while it's technically in the United States, the stadium has historically been Estadio Azteca Norte for Mexican fans, who usually dominate the crowd. The U.S. has won only one of the four previous meetings between the two countries at the Rose Bowl. However, since Mexico won the 2011 Gold Cup final there, the Mexicans have drawn three and lost three overall against their North American rivals.

• You might want to learn Cyle Larin's name now, if you haven't already. The No. 1 pick in last year's MLS draft has nine goals in 15 games for Orlando City, including a hat trick in Yankee Stadium last week against New York City. Larin might have been the best attacker on the field, even ahead of David Villa and Andrea Pirlo for NYC. The 20-year-old has scored more goals per 90 minutes than any other regular player in MLS; he needs only two more goals in the 13 games left on Orlando's schedule to equal the MLS rookie record.

• The controversy caused by Don Garber's decision to name both Steven Gerrard and Frank Lampard to the MLS All-Star team — despite the pair having played zero games in MLS between them — was rendered moot after both players withdrew from the game because of injury. The withdrawals meant that deserving players, such as Columbus's Ethan Finlay and Los Angeles's Gyasi Zardes, were part of the team that beat Tottenham 2-1 on Wednesday.
